Rocklin Road Animal Hospital: Expert Care for Your Pets

Rocklin Road Animal Hospital serves as a trusted veterinary destination for pet owners in the Rocklin area. The team combines compassionate care with advanced diagnostics to support dogs, cats, and small animals.

From routine preventive visits to urgent medical needs, the practice emphasizes clear communication, transparent pricing, and a calm environment for pets and families.

Service Type Description Typical Appointment Length Notes for Pet Owners
Wellness Exams Physical checks, vaccinations, parasite prevention 30–45 minutes Bring any behavioral notes and current medication list
Sick Pet Visits Evaluation for infection, injury, or chronic issues 45–60 minutes Expect diagnostic questions and possible testing
Surgical Procedures Spay/neuter, mass removals, orthopedic care Variable, with prep and recovery Fasting required; monitoring provided post-op
Dental Care Cleanings, extractions, oral health assessment 1–3 hours Pre-anesthetic bloodwork often recommended
Emergency Care After-hours contact and triage guidance Varies by case Call ahead when possible for intake preparation

Comprehensive Preventive Care Programs

Vaccination and Parasite Planning

The hospital designs vaccination schedules based on lifestyle, age, and local disease risks. Parasite prevention plans address fleas, ticks, heartworms, and intestinal worms with year-round options.

Nutrition, Weight, and Mobility Support

Teams review body condition, recommend therapeutic diets when needed, and create joint and mobility plans for senior pets. Early weight management reduces long term strain on organs and joints.

Diagnostic and Treatment Capabilities

Inhouse Laboratory and Digital Imaging

Onsite bloodwork, urinalysis, and fecal testing allow faster decision making. Digital radiology and ultrasound help identify internal issues without delay.

Specialist Referrals and Care Coordination

When advanced care is needed, the hospital coordinates with board certified specialists. Clear records transfer ensures continuity and avoids repeated testing.

Surgical Services, Safety, and Recovery

Anesthesia Monitoring and Pain Control

Each surgical procedure uses individualized anesthesia protocols with continuous monitoring. Multimodal pain management supports faster return to normal activity.

Soft Tissue and Orthopedic Procedures

Services range from routine spay and neuter to more complex soft tissue and orthopedic interventions. Sterile protocols and careful suturing promote optimal healing.

Pet Dental Health and Oral Care

Professional Cleanings and Homecare Plans

Dental cleanings remove plaque below the gumline, reducing risks of heart, kidney, and liver issues. Teams demonstrate brushing techniques and safe chew toy choices.

Tooth Extractions and Oral Surgery

Damaged or infected teeth are removed with precision to minimize discomfort. Dental radiographs ensure roots are fully addressed and surrounding tissue is healthy.

Long Term Pet Wellness and Hospital Partnership

Building a long term relationship with Rocklin Road Animal Hospital helps track health trends, refine preventive care, and respond quickly to changes as pets age.

  • Schedule consistent annual or biannual exams based on life stage
  • Keep updated vaccination and parasite prevention records
  • Use digital reminders for medication refills and appointments
  • Share behavioral or appetite changes early with the veterinary team
  • Ask about dental plans and professional cleaning frequency
  • Discuss microchipping and permanent identification options
  • Review nutritional needs as activity levels or health status change

FAQ

Reader questions

How often should my dog or cat visit Rocklin Road Animal Hospital for checkups?

Annual wellness exams are generally recommended for healthy adults, while puppies, kittens, and seniors may need visits twice a year to monitor growth, vaccinations, and age related changes.

Are there breed specific risks that your team screens for at the hospital?

Yes, the team reviews genetic and breed related conditions such as heart disease, joint issues, or respiratory concerns, and tailors screening tests and preventive plans accordingly.

What should I bring to my first appointment at Rocklin Road Animal Hospital?

Bring any existing medical records, current medication or supplement lists, notes about behavior or symptoms, and recent vaccination history if available, to streamline the visit.

How do you handle emergency situations outside regular hours?

After hours, the staff provides triage guidance and, when needed, coordinates with local emergency clinics. Call the hospital first for instructions and to prepare for intake.
